diff options
author | Tiago Cunha <tcunha@gmx.com> | 2009-11-14 17:51:06 +0000 |
---|---|---|
committer | Tiago Cunha <tcunha@gmx.com> | 2009-11-14 17:51:06 +0000 |
commit | ee9be88946579e07e5182e2e33831287c5002e76 (patch) | |
tree | 233ab1891996f75939122bb0034eefd685a767e4 /server-client.c | |
parent | 0bb00a0df311a9d2b8c7b7ae17ef9f9112c61bb9 (diff) | |
download | rtmux-ee9be88946579e07e5182e2e33831287c5002e76.tar.gz rtmux-ee9be88946579e07e5182e2e33831287c5002e76.tar.bz2 rtmux-ee9be88946579e07e5182e2e33831287c5002e76.zip |
Sync OpenBSD patchset 537:
Tidy up and fix some types, prompted by lint via deraadt.
Diffstat (limited to 'server-client.c')
-rw-r--r-- | server-client.c | 11 |
1 files changed, 7 insertions, 4 deletions
diff --git a/server-client.c b/server-client.c index cc3f8312..83b0f8ec 100644 --- a/server-client.c +++ b/server-client.c @@ -1,4 +1,4 @@ -/* $Id: server-client.c,v 1.20 2009-11-13 16:51:49 tcunha Exp $ */ +/* $Id: server-client.c,v 1.21 2009-11-14 17:51:06 tcunha Exp $ */ /* * Copyright (c) 2009 Nicholas Marriott <nicm@users.sourceforge.net> @@ -196,7 +196,9 @@ server_client_status_timer(void) struct session *s; struct job *job; struct timeval tv; - u_int i, interval; + u_int i; + int interval; + time_t difference; if (gettimeofday(&tv, NULL) != 0) fatal("gettimeofday failed"); @@ -219,9 +221,10 @@ server_client_status_timer(void) continue; interval = options_get_number(&s->options, "status-interval"); - if (tv.tv_sec - c->status_timer.tv_sec >= interval) { + difference = tv.tv_sec - c->status_timer.tv_sec; + if (difference >= interval) { RB_FOREACH(job, jobs, &c->status_jobs) - job_run(job); + job_run(job); c->flags |= CLIENT_STATUS; } } |